Pet-Friendly Times to Vacation in Lakeville


Weather can make or break your trip, especially if you want to spend time wandering around the city. We have gathered the average temperatures to help plan your vacation in Lakeville.


From January to March, average temperatures range from 53°F in the daytime to 18°F at night. Between April and June, the daytime average is 81°F and the nighttime average is 33°F.

From July to September, average temperatures range from 83°F in the daytime to 47°F at night. Between October and December, the daytime average is 68°F and the nighttime average is 20°F.
